6 paure sull'IT che ti impediscono di iniziare una nuova carriera
Miscellanea / / August 23, 2022
Paura 1. Nessuno ha bisogno di johns
Può essere davvero difficile per un principiante senza esperienza lavorativa trovare un lavoro. Ma in altri settori, i cercatori di lavoro inesperti fanno domanda per dozzine di lavori prima di trovare l'azienda giusta. Allo stesso tempo, il mercato globale dei servizi IT continua a svilupparsi: previstoRapporto sul mercato globale delle tecnologie dell'informazione 2022 / The Business Research Companyche entro il 2026 i suoi volumi passeranno da 9 a 13 miliardi di dollari con una crescita media annua del 10,3%. Ciò significa che ci sarà ancora bisogno di specialisti.
In molti modi, ottenere un lavoro dipende dall'attività del candidato. Guardare dozzine di video di programmazione non è sufficiente per ottenere un ottimo lavoro. Devi sviluppare costantemente o anche esercitarti in progetti open source per imparare a lavorare in team o con le soluzioni di altre persone. Per sviluppare abilità pratiche, fai progetti per te o per i tuoi amici e condividi i risultati, aggiungendoli al tuo portfolio. Ma è meglio iniziare una carriera non da freelance, ma in un'azienda professionale: è lì che otterrai la pratica necessaria, imparerai dai colleghi e svilupperai la disciplina. Allo stesso tempo, non è necessario lavorare in ufficio, molte aziende sono passate da tempo al lavoro a distanza. E nel tempo potrai provare a fare il freelance: in questo caso, dovrai cercare clienti e regolare il volume degli ordini, il che ti consentirà di scegliere attività interessanti e stabilire il tuo prezzo.
Non devi andare all'università per diventare un programmatore. La piattaforma educativa ti aiuterà ad acquisire competenze e trovare un lavoro interessante Esagono. Qui imparerai come programmare in Python, JavaScript, Java e altri popolari linguaggi di programmazione. Gli studenti Hexlet non memorizzano nulla e non ripetono dopo l'insegnante. Qui viene insegnato loro a pensare, sviluppare il pensiero algoritmico, instillare buone pratiche ingegneristiche. Ciò significa che i laureati saranno in grado di passare facilmente ad altri stack e apprendere nuove pratiche se vogliono sviluppare o provare qualcosa di nuovo.
Ogni curriculum è progettato tenendo conto delle esigenze dei datori di lavoro. Al termine, lo studente avrà fino a cinque progetti nel proprio portfolio con cui cercare lavoro. Inoltre, nel Hexlete ti diranno come scrivere un curriculum e come comportarti a un colloquio, oltre a organizzare i colloqui nelle aziende partner.
Puoi provare gratuitamente! Ogni professione ha corsi introduttivi sulle basi della programmazione o layout moderno che aiuteranno lo studente a capire se il formato di apprendimento è adatto a lui.
Inizia a imparare gratuitamente
Paura 2. La programmazione è noiosa
La programmazione ti consentirà di pompare non solo abilità tecniche, ma anche creative. Dopotutto, l'essenza del lavoro di uno sviluppatore è trovare una soluzione per un problema o un'attività specifici. Alcuni dei compiti, ovviamente, verranno ripetuti, ma ci sarà sempre qualcosa di nuovo su cui riflettere. Un approccio creativo ti consentirà di offrire soluzioni non standard in situazioni difficili e cercare nuove idee.
Lo sviluppo è richiesto in molti settori e devi solo scegliere quello che ti interessa. Puoi scrivere codice per programmi di contabilità o applicazioni mediche, oppure puoi creare giochi o persino sviluppare sistemi operativi e robot. Se conosci la programmazione solo per sentito dire, non aver paura di provarla: potrebbe risultare che la programmazione non è affatto come immaginavi.
Paura 3. Alla mia età è troppo tardi per iniziare
Ci sono davvero molti giovani nel campo IT, ma programmatori operaSondaggio per gli sviluppatori 2022 / Stack Overflow sia di 40 che di 50 anni. Se sei spinto dall'interesse per una professione, non è mai troppo tardi per iniziare. Qualsiasi esperienza professionale arricchisce una persona con abilità utili e alcune di esse possono essere utili in un lavoro futuro. Ad esempio, le aziende che sviluppano applicazioni finanziarie sono spesso alla ricerca di dipendenti con esperienza nel settore bancario. Inoltre, nell'IT, non è importante solo la base tecnica, ma anche la capacità di comunicare, lavorare in team e non cedere alle difficoltà. Se hai già costruito una carriera in un altro settore, probabilmente hai queste capacità. Sentiti libero di evidenziare i tuoi punti di forza nel tuo curriculum.
Paura 4. Studiare è troppo costoso
Per molti linguaggi di programmazione diffusi sono stati scritti manuali dettagliati e sono state create librerie in cui è possibile prendere modelli già pronti. Se vuoi capire le basi, puoi farlo da solo, tuttavia avrai bisogno di motivazione e rigorosa autodisciplina. Molte scuole online pubblicano webinar gratuiti o hanno accesso aperto alle prime lezioni dei corsi. Ti permetteranno di capire quali caratteristiche hanno i diversi linguaggi di programmazione e in che direzione muoverti. Puoi partecipare a hackathon e incontri di sviluppatori: questo è importante non solo per migliorare le capacità di programmazione, ma anche per le competenze trasversali.
Nell'IT è possibile una rapida crescita professionale e, se ti mostri uno specialista laborioso e di talento, l'investimento ti ripagherà rapidamente. Stipendio medio di uno sviluppatore di software in Russia nella seconda metà del 2021 ammontava aStipendi IT nel secondo semestre 2021: +17% per supporto e amministrazione nelle regioni / Sudo Null IT News 140 mila rubli al mese. All'estero hanno anche redditi elevati - ad esempio, nei Paesi Bassi l'anno scorso, tali specialisti in media guadagnatoStipendi medi annuali degli sviluppatori di software nel 2021, per paese/statista 54 mila dollari all'anno e in Germania - 60 mila. Tali stipendi non vengono ricevuti dall'inizio, ma nel settore IT è possibile una rapida crescita. Già dopo due o tre anni di duro lavoro, uno sviluppatore alle prime armi è in grado di crescere fino a metà: questo è un dipendente che risolve i problemi senza la supervisione di colleghi senior. E più abilità ha uno specialista, più può guadagnare.
Paura 5. Non ci sono lavori nella mia città
Per svolgere bene i propri compiti, un programmatore ha bisogno solo di conoscenze e di un computer. Non è necessario recarsi in ufficio: puoi lavorare da qualsiasi parte del mondo. Molte aziende apprezzatoLavoro da casa e lavoro a distanza - Statistiche e fatti / Statista i vantaggi del lavoro a distanza, perché permette di ridurre il costo dell'affitto di un ufficio. E inoltre: assumere dipendenti di talento, indipendentemente da dove vivono. Sondaggi mostrareOpinione pubblica sullo stato del lavoro a distanza nel mondo nel 2022 / Statistache fino al 45% dei lavoratori nel mondo lavora in remoto. E mentre alcuni dovrebbero tornare in ufficio tra sei mesi, più di un terzo continuerà a lavorare da casa. Pertanto, anche se vivi in una piccola città, puoi candidarti per lavori al di fuori di essa. E se migliori il tuo inglese, farai domanda per un lavoro in altri paesi.
Paura 6. Niente a che vedere con la mia formazione in IT
La presenza di un'istruzione superiore specializzata per un programmatore è piuttosto un vantaggio che una necessità. In questo settore, non viene valorizzato di più un diploma, ma le abilità pratiche. Secondo un sondaggio di 70mila sviluppatori condotto dal sito Web Stack Overflow, circa il 18% degli specialisti Non hoSondaggio per gli sviluppatori 2022 / Stack Overflow istruzione superiore. Anche un diploma in scienze umane o sociali non impedisce l'accesso all'IT. Naturalmente, tali programmatori un po'Risultati del sondaggio per gli sviluppatori 2019 / Stack Overflow, ma tutto dipenderà dalla tua motivazione e voglia di lavorare.
Nessuno nasce con una conoscenza innata della matematica e dell'informatica e puoi imparare le cose giuste anche nell'età adulta.
La programmazione è adatta a persone a cui piace imparare e svilupparsi costantemente. Ogni anno compaiono nuove tecnologie, quindi non ti annoierai di certo. A Hexlete ogni lezione comprende tre fasi: una breve lezione, un quiz e un compito pratico. Mentori esperti ti aiuteranno a capire ogni argomento. Puoi studiare al tuo ritmo - non c'è un programma rigoroso.
Esagono Non è solo apprendimento, ma anche comunicazione. Gli studenti entrano in una comunità attiva di oltre 30 mila persone IT. Si supportano attivamente a vicenda, condividono la loro esperienza e sono sempre pronti ad aiutare a risolvere i problemi.
Se non sai da dove iniziare a imparare, prova il nostro corso JavaScript Fundamentals gratuito. Su di esso, capirai le costruzioni di base del linguaggio, imparerai come scrivere programmi usando condizioni, cicli, funzioni e analizzerai gli errori. 40 lezioni e 50 ore di pratica sono un ottimo modo per metterti alla prova come sviluppatore.
Fai un corso gratuito